## Ledgerpond environments: monthly partitioning

Quick note for whoever inherits this: the `events` table is partitioned by month, and the partition-creation job runs two months ahead so we never land writes on a missing partition. Staging mirrors prod's layout but only keeps three partitions to save disk — don't panic when old months vanish there. Dropping prod partitions is manual, on purpose, after the Fennmark retention review. Each environment's partition job reads the following configuration values.

deployment values, tawif-kageg:
zorael:
  log_level: debug
  metrics_host: metrics.zorael.qorvelsys.internal
  pin: 3988
  pool_size: 32

# Service Accounts: String Extraction

The `extract-i18n` script pulls translatable strings from all Bramblewick repos and pushes them to the Glossa service. It runs under the `i18n-extractor` service account. Do not run it under your personal account; Glossa rate-limits individual users aggressively. The account has write access to the staging catalog only. Set the token in your shell before invoking the script. The current staging token is below.

API key for kahap-kafog: zpat15_6qzxZ7YR8aDwjmp

**Break-Glass Access: Tidewatch Widget**

The Tidewatch widget on the Harborline dashboard pulls tide tables from the Brinemark feed. If the feed signer goes down, cached tables expire after six hours and the widget blanks out for coastal operators. Break-glass access lets on-call push an unsigned static table as a stopgap. Use it only when the Brinemark team is unreachable and the outage exceeds one hour. Record the action in the ops log first. The break-glass console prompts for the recovery passphrase below.

unlock words, fawig-bagef: olidor-holir-istox-holath-tamys-quenion-giliel